In practice, the cannon is limited to one and two-second bursts to avoid overheating and conserve ammunition; barrel life is also a factor, since the USAF has specified a minimum life of at least 20,000 rounds for each set of barrels. [9], The standard ammunition mixture for anti-armor use is a five-to-one mix of PGU-14/B Armor Piercing Incendiary, with a projectile weight of about 14.0 oz (395 grams or 6,096 grains) and PGU-13/B High Explosive Incendiary (HEI) rounds, with a projectile weight of about 13.3 oz (378 grams or 5,833 grains). Because the gun plays a significant role in maintaining the A-10's balance and center of gravity, a jack must be installed beneath the airplane's tail whenever the gun is removed for inspection in order to prevent the aircraft from tipping rearwards. The time of flight of its projectile to 4,000 feet (1,200m) is 30 percent less than that of an M61 round; the GAU-8/A projectile decelerates much less after leaving the barrel, and it drops a negligible amount, about 10 feet (3.0m) over the distance.
